mhaberler / README.vcan
Last active August 29, 2015 14:20
setting up vcan (virtual can interface - loopback) in wheezy
# in /etc/modules add
vcan
so the vcan module is loaded at boot
# in /etc/rc.local, add
ip link add dev vcan0 type vcan
ip link set up vcan0

mhaberler / README.md
Last active June 27, 2016 19:27
running jekyll-asciidoctor with LiveReload on change

The machinekit.io website is formatted with the docker-jekyll-asciidoctor docker image.

to run this locally "at home":

  • install docker - see https://docs.docker.com/engine/installation/linux/debian/
  • pull the image from dockerhub: docker pull haberlerm/docker-jekyll-asciidoctor
  • review and run the serve.sh script in the toplevel directory of your website
  • review the values in config_preview.yml which were generated by the first run
  • run serve.sh again, let it run to completion for the initial format of the whole site which can take 10-15mins
  • stop serve.sh with ^C and run it again, it will start with --incremental --skip-initial-build for quick startup since the _site directory already exists
